What subscription app are you using for your Shopify store, and why did you choose it? by TopLie7421 in ShopifyeCommerce

[–]DreamChance9643 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Full disclosure: I work at Recharge, but here's my honest take:

Appstle or Seal are solid if you want something cheaper and no frills. Great for straightforward recurring orders without a lot of complexity.

Recharge has the deepest feature set (drag-and-drop customer portal, bundles, retention analytics, built-in dunning). It costs more, but it's built for brands that are trying to scale and don't want to migrate platforms later on.

Ordergroove is really aimed at enterprise, especially if omnichannel is part of the picture.

The choice really comes down to how simple your needs are right now vs. how much you care about not outgrowing your stack.

Free Trial Subscription Product - Subscription Payments Not Billing Through by mansionsrus in shopify

[–]DreamChance9643 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Hey I actually work at Recharge and this error is actually coming from the card issuer/payment gateway (on Shopify) not Recharge.
Ive seen it before where “Purchase type not supported by card” means the card doesn’t allow recurring subscription charges. Subscription rebills are processed as merchant-initiated transactions, which are handled differently than the initial checkout, so a card can work once and then fail on rebills.
A spike of 60% usually points to something systemic, like:

  • Changes in how Shopify Payments / your gateway is handling subscription charges
  • More customers using cards that don’t support recurring billing (prepaid, debit, certain regions)
  • Issuer-side rules blocking stored credential transactions

Recharge can’t override this it just passes back the decline from the gateway.
What to do if I were you:

  • Check failed orders in Recharge and review the full error details
  • Share Billing Attempt IDs with Shopify and ask why these are being declined as merchant-initiated transactions
  • Prompt customers to update to a different card (major credit cards work best)
  • Review your Failed Payment Recovery settings to recover more of these

Best Shopify subscription setup for monthly + quarterly shipments (3 units shipped at once)? by StonkySpecialist in shopify

[–]DreamChance9643 0 points1 point  (0 children)

In my experience, some of the lighter weight options like Appstle, Seal, Skio, etc. can work well for straightforward setups like monthly recurring orders.

The more full featured ones like Recharge or Ordergroove generally handle inventory projections and renewal order creation more robustly, especially when quantity per shipment changes. They may just be more than you need early on.

One thing that helps with stability is using a subscription platform that has bundling or quantity logic built in, instad of relying on a separate bundle apps. That tends to reduce any friction compared to stacking a subscription app with something like ECA, although full transparency I have not personally used ECA at all

Quarterly and monthly cadences themselves are not usually the hard part. The harder part is making sure the app creates a single renewal order with the correct quantity and deducts inventory cleanly, which is where the more robust platforms tend to be stronger.
